Tetris 99: A Modern Multiplayer Twist
Developed by Arika and published by Nintendo for the Nintendo Switch, Tetris 99 brought a battle royale format to the classic game, challenging players to outlast and outmaneuver their opponents. The core gameplay involves moving and dropping tetrominoes onto a playing board, to clear rows by strategically filling them with pieces.

Solving Tetris: A Mathematical Perspective
Recent research has delved into the question of whether Tetris can be solved mathematically. The mathematical intricacies reveal that Tetris can indeed be solved in polynomial time for certain conditions, specifically when the parameter ‘c’ is less than or equal to 2. The critical hardness threshold for ‘c’ lies between 3 and 8, showcasing the complexity and depth of the game.

Spatial Skills and Tetris Mastery
Beyond its mathematical aspects, Tetris involves a unique set of skills that players hone as they navigate the falling tetrominoes. The game’s requirement for rotating and aligning shapes makes it an ideal candidate for developing spatial skills such as mental rotation, visualization, and perceptual attention.
The act of strategically placing the tetrominoes in clear rows demands quick decision-making, spatial awareness, and hand-eye coordination. As players progress through the levels and face increasing challenges, they develop a heightened sense of spatial reasoning – a skill that extends beyond the virtual Tetris board.
